
In this Letter From Britain episode of Factual America, our host Matthew reflects on the shocking assassination of Charlie Kirk and what it means for free speech, political extremism, and the state of democracy in America and beyond.We examine the rise of political extremism, the media’s role in shaping the narrative, and how leaders from Bernie Sanders to Robert Redford have spoken out about the urgent need for civil discourse.Timecodes: 00:00 – Intro00:20 – The assassination of Charlie Kirk01:30 – Political extremism & censorship07:00 – Media narratives & public trust14:00 – The passing of Robert Redford16:00 – Reflections on hope & democracy
